How Refrigerated Trailers Prevent Food Spoilage at Events

Refrigerated trailers serve a critical function in keeping food fresh at events, ensuring that perishable items remain fresh and safe for consumption. These mobile units provide a controlled environment that maintains ideal temperatures, critical for maintaining a wide range of food items, including meats and dairy products. By employing high-quality insulation and efficient cooling systems, refrigerated trailers powerfully offset the consequences of heat and humidity, which may result in bacterial development and food spoilage.

In addition, the ease of delivering these trailers straight to event locations empowers caterers and organizers to handle food storage effectively. This flexibility minimizes the possibility of foodborne illnesses, preserving the health of event-goers. Additionally, the size and capacity of refrigerated trailers can handle a wide range of event scales, making them adaptable options for any gathering. Ultimately, the deployment of refrigerated trailers is a fundamental solution for maintaining food safety and quality at events, enhancing the overall enjoyment for attendees.

How to Select the Correct Size for Refrigerated Trailer Rentals

Determining the right dimensions for refrigerated trailer rentals requires thorough evaluation of storage needs and how long the event will last. Identifying the amount of products requiring storage will assist in determining the required space. Furthermore, considering the length of time the trailer is required can impact the sizing decision, guaranteeing optimal performance.

Gauge Your Storage Needs

How does one determine the ideal size for renting refrigerated trailers? To accurately assess storage needs, it is crucial to assess the quantity and nature of items that will be kept. A complete inventory list should be prepared, recording the dimensions and quantities of products. This enables a better understanding of space needs. Moreover, considering the arrangement of the trailer is crucial; effective organization can make the most of available space. Aspects such as air circulation and accessibility also impact the choice. It is recommended to contact rental providers, as they can offer insights based on expertise and the range of trailers available. Ultimately, picking the ideal size guarantees ideal storage conditions, preventing spoilage and maintaining product quality during occasions.

Think About Event Duration

Understanding the length of an event is crucial when choosing the appropriate size for trailer rentals, as it directly impacts storage requirements. For shorter gatherings, such as several hours, a compact trailer may be sufficient, while multi-day gatherings, spanning days, require bigger trailers to accommodate increased inventory. Additionally, the nature of the products being stored, whether perishable goods, beverages, or floral displays, also determines size requirements. It is important to explore the facts assess the volume of goods and the period for which they require cooling. A carefully considered strategy assures that all items stay fresh and easy to access throughout the event. By accounting for time requirements, event planners can avoid unneeded expenses and logistical challenges associated with insufficient cooling capacity.

Critical Elements of Refrigerated Transport Units for Event Success

When coordinating an event, the proper refrigerated trailer can be the deciding factor, ensuring that perishable items remain safe and fresh. Important characteristics of these trailers include adjustable temperature controls, which enable accurate control of a wide range of food items. A reliable refrigeration system is essential, as it ensures consistent cooling throughout the event duration.

In addition, ample storage space is essential; trailers must provide enough space to handle the quantity of food and drinks needed. Accessibility represents another critical aspect; spacious doors and loading ramps support effortless loading and unloading, limiting holdups.

Insulation performance also has a major impact on maintaining temperature stability, especially in changing outdoor weather conditions. Furthermore, built-in monitoring systems notify event organizers of temperature irregularities, guaranteeing quick responses to possible problems. Combined, these elements support a successful event by safeguarding food quality and elevating overall guest experience.

How to Keep Food Fresh at Your Event

To ensure food stays fresh during an occasion, careful planning and attention to detail are essential. To begin, the choice of premium ingredients is essential, as fresher products naturally have a longer shelf life. Furthermore, sustaining correct storage temperatures is vital; refrigerated units should be adjusted to the proper temperature prior to loading food. It is essential to properly arrange goods within the trailer, positioning perishable items at the bottom and ensuring adequate airflow.

Employing insulated containers can additionally help preserve consistent temperatures. Additionally, tracking food temperatures with thermometers during the event ensures safety and freshness.

Sanitary habits should be stressed, such as frequent handwashing and disinfecting surfaces to prevent contamination. Finally, the prompt presentation of food is critical; items should be removed from refrigeration shortly before being served to minimize exposure to warmer temperatures. By following these strategies, event planners can ensure that food remains fresh and attractive for their guests.

Avoid These Mistakes When Renting a Refrigerated Trailer

What common pitfalls should be avoided when renting a refrigerated trailer? A major error is not properly evaluating the appropriate size of the trailer. Opting for a trailer that does not match your capacity needs can cause inefficient space utilization and elevated costs. Moreover, it is common for renters to neglect inspecting the refrigeration unit's performance and reliability. A malfunctioning unit can compromise food safety and quality. Another common error is neglecting to verify rental terms, such as pickup and return times, which can result in unexpected fees. It is equally important for renters to be mindful of inadequate insurance policies, since securing proper coverage against potential damage is absolutely critical. Finally, not considering the trailer's location and accessibility can create logistical challenges during events. By being aware of these pitfalls, individuals can make informed decisions and guarantee their refrigerated trailer rental meets their needs effectively.

Recommended Practices for Loading and Unloading Your Trailer

Correct loading and unloading methods are vital for optimizing the efficiency and safety of a refrigerated trailer rental. Initially, it is necessary to consider the weight distribution; heavier items should be placed on the bottom and lighter ones on top to maintain stability during transport. Employing pallets can streamline the loading and unloading procedure, while securing adequate air circulation around products is fundamental to preserving steady temperatures.

When unloading, a methodical strategy is advised. Begin from the back, moving forward, to avoid congestion near the entrance. Be sure to wear the proper personal protective gear to ensure safety. Furthermore, it is recommended to verify the temperature within the trailer prior to unloading to confirm products remain within safe temperature ranges.

Last but not least, planning enough time for the loading and unloading stages helps avoid rushing and reduces the chance of errors, fostering a more structured and efficient workflow overall. Following these best practices can greatly enhance the effectiveness of refrigerated trailer operations.

What Is the Typical Cost of Renting a Refrigerated Trailer?

The price range for renting a refrigerated trailer typically falls between one hundred and three hundred dollars per day. Variables that impact the pricing encompass the size, rental period, and supplementary features or services available from the rental company.

How Much Lead Time Do I Need to Book a Refrigerated Trailer?

It's advisable to reserve a refrigerated trailer no less than two to four weeks beforehand. This period ensures the unit will be available, making certain that all specific needs are accommodated and alleviating unnecessary stress for event coordinators.

What Upkeep Is Needed Throughout the Rental Period?

Throughout the rental duration, standard upkeep consists of checking temperature settings, maintaining sufficient ventilation, inspecting seals and gaskets, checking for any leaks, and sanitizing the interior to avoid odor and contamination. Such practices secure top performance and food safety.
